I probably would have cried at the end of this movie if I didn't have a beer in me. Its not that its moving, its that its terribly disappointing. Great animation and some promising ideas that are caught up in what evolves to become almost incomprehensible as to what is going on because theres so MUCH going on at once.
Half of this movie is wasted on dialogue or action involving turning wheels for pipes or the like and 'trust me, I'm the good guy' type moments. In addition to this, the finalé just goes ON and ON; don't worry though, there's plenty of wheel-turning and steaming pipes.
One of the terrible anime tragedies along with 'Howl's Moving Castle'.
